Influence of Sunshine Strength
In some cases, the intensity of sunshine can substantially affect the efficiency of solar panels. When the sunshine is solid and straight, your photovoltaic panels produce more electricity. Nevertheless, throughout gloomy days or when the sun is at a low angle, the panels obtain less sunlight, decreasing their effectiveness. To make the most of the energy result of your photovoltaic panels, it's essential to install them in areas with sufficient sunshine direct exposure throughout the day. Think about factors like shielding from nearby trees or buildings that can block sunshine and decrease the panels' performance.
To maximize the effectiveness of your photovoltaic panels, frequently clean them to get rid of any type of dirt, dust, or particles that might be obstructing sunlight absorption. In addition, ensure that your panels are tilted correctly to receive the most straight sunshine feasible.

Role of Cloud Cover and Rain
Cloud cover and rains can dramatically influence the efficiency of solar panels. When clouds block the sunlight, the quantity of sunshine reaching your photovoltaic panels is decreased, causing a decrease in energy production. Rain can likewise affect solar panel efficiency by obstructing sunshine and creating a layer of dust or gunk on the panels, even more decreasing their ability to generate electrical power. Also light rainfall can scatter sunlight, triggering it to be much less focused on the panels.
During overcast days with hefty cloud cover, photovoltaic panels may experience a considerable drop in energy outcome. Nonetheless, it deserves keeping in mind that some contemporary solar panel technologies can still produce electricity even when the sky is over cast. Additionally, rain can have a cleaning result on photovoltaic panels, washing away dirt and dirt that may have accumulated gradually.
To make the most of the effectiveness of your solar panels, it's vital to take into consideration the impact of cloud cover and rains on power production and guarantee that your panels are properly maintained to endure varying climate condition.
